#10ce54 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#10ce54 is composed of 6.3% red, 80.8%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 92.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 59.2% yellow and 19.2% black. It has a hue angle of 141.5 degrees, a saturation of 85.6% and a lightness of 43.5%. #10ce54 color hex could be obtained by blending #20ffa8 with #009d00. Closest websafe color is: #00cc66.

Shades and Tints of #10ce54

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000602 is the darkest color, while #f3fef7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#10ce54

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6e706f is the less saturated color, while #07d752 is the most saturated one.
